Top 5 Things Colorado Property Managers Look for During a Cleaning Walkthrough
Don't lose your deposit (or your tenant's trust). These are the top cleaning issues flagged by Colorado landlords during final inspections.
Move-outs, property turnovers, or pre-sale cleanings all have one thing in common: the dreaded walkthrough inspection.
If you’re a renter, realtor, or landlord in Colorado, knowing what gets flagged during final inspections can save you money and stress.

🔍 #1: Inside the Oven
Many tenants forget to clean their oven — or assume a surface wipe is enough.
What inspectors do: Open the door, check racks and base for caked-on grease or foil residue.
Result if skipped: $75–$150 cleaning fee deducted from deposit.
🔍 #2: Ceiling Fans and Blinds
These areas collect dust quickly in Colorado’s dry air. Fans often have visible buildup that gets overlooked during DIY cleaning.
Pro tip: Use microfiber cloths and extendable dusters to safely clean high surfaces — or hire us and we’ll do it for you.
🔍 #3: Baseboards and Trim
This is one of the most common deductions noted as “surface grime” or “poor detail.” Even homes that appear clean can lose points here.

🔍 #4: Refrigerator Interior
Inspectors and landlords always check inside the fridge. Moldy shelves or old food smells = auto-fail.
Bonus: Check the rubber seals around the door and under crisper drawers — two places we commonly see missed spots.
🔍 #5: Toilet Base and Shower Corners
People clean the toilet seat but forget the base — a favorite spot for dust and residue. Showers often have mildew in grout lines or corners.
Most walkthroughs fail here due to “unsanitary bathroom” notes.
